Types of Government Benefits- 

1 Export from India Scheme- 

There are two parts to the scheme, Merchandise Exports from India Scheme (MEIS) and Services Exports from India Scheme (SEIS). 

  • Under the MEIS scheme, exporters of notified goods are rewarded by free foreign exchange rates of 2-7 percent on realized FoB (Free on Board) export values.   
  • Under the SEIS scheme, exporters who earn a net foreign exchange gain of 3% to 7% receive duty credit rebates in the form of duty credit scrip. Exporters who want to claim SEIS must have an IEC and a minimum net foreign exchange of $15,000. 

2 Duty Exemption/Remission Schemes-  

It is divided into five categories: 

  • Advance Authorisation (AA)- Import input for export products is allowed without paying duty if it is for export purposes. It includes fuel, oil, and catalysts. Imports are valid for 12 months, and exports must be completed within 18 months of import. 
  • Advance Authorisation for Annual Requirement- An exporter can apply for advance authorization following this requirement on an annual basis. It is however only available to One to Five Star Export Houses. 
  • Duty-Free Import Authorisation (DFIA)- In this scheme, the government aims to reimburse exporters for customs and excise duties paid on materials and inputs used to manufacture export products. 
  • Duty Drawback- Under this scheme, the exporters receive a refund for customs and excise duties paid on their products. Within two months of the shipment date, refunds are credited to the exporter’s bank account. 
  • Rebate of State and Central Levies and taxes (RoSCTL)- With this, exporters benefit from duty credit scrips on made-up articles and garments. The maximum rebate rate for apparel is 6.05%, while the maximum rebate rate for made-ups is 8.2%. 

3 Export Promotion Capital Goods Scheme- 

This is further divided into two parts: 

  • Zero Duty EPGC Scheme- Capital goods are allowed to be imported at zero customs duty during the pre-production, production, and post-production phases. 
  • EOU/EHTP/STP/BTP Scheme- Companies wishing to export their inventory may set up under the Export Oriented Unit (EOU), Electronic Hardware Technology Park (EHTP), Software Technology Park (STP), and Bio-Technology Park (BTP) schemes.

Here are some steps to become a successful vegetable exporter.
  • Set Up a Company/Firm
The first thing anyone needs to do to become an Indian exporter of fruits and vegetable is set up a company or firm. Now the company can be a partnership firm, an individual firm, or a joint-stock company.
Setting up a Proprietorship firm is the most effective way to establish a start-up venture. 

The next series of steps are essential for your company and these make a lasting impression:

Choose a Compelling Name for your Export Firm

Acquire all the necessary documents for the company like PAN card, IEC number etc.

Create a Company logo, reflecting the services your firm provides

Register with the local government body to avail of the Shop Act License.

Open a bank account either in a Government firm or a Private bank. 

Get registered for VAT or ST or CST

Learn thoroughly the rules and regulations of Export Import Trade.

  • Get RCMC
RCMC is Registration-Cum-Membership-Certificate which is a mandatory document. Export Promotional Council is the concerning authority you must contact to obtain RCMC. RCMC is required for the export of vegetables and fruits from India.
  • Product Selection:
Products selection is one of the major steps here. There are many Agri products that are exported from India. Hence it becomes imperative to find out that one product or one type of products to export.
Once the product is selected, get the HS codes for your export product. To get the HS code, go to the DGFT site and select the ‘Policies’ option. Download the latest ‘ITC 2020’ and navigate to the appropriate section. Find your product there and you get the HS code for your export product.
  • International Market Selection:
Select at least 5 International and National markets for your product. Before finalizing the market, do thorough market research. Read into the policies of the international market. Know the standard of living of people there and the most important information, know the demand of the product you intend to export there.
  • Buyer Finding:
This is, by default, the most important and necessary step in Export Import Trade. Finding International buyers require planning and communication.
Many online websites provide free buyers data and shipment data which may prove to be helpful. Also, there are Export Import Cosultancies having access to the latest buyers data from around the world. You can get enrolled in one of the consultancies.
  • Decide Price and Costing:
Once the product selection, target market selection is done along with the formalities of documentation, determining the price of your product is the next important step. The pricing of your product can also be a major reason why customers around the world are buying your products. 
While determining the pricing keep in mind the money you had to pay for insurances, the freight rates, container tracking application rates. The money you paid to the finance company, to get a mentor etc. All these can add up to make the final price of your export product.

Export Indian Spices to the World

Indian Spices were one of the few primary attractions that brought foreign traders to sail towards India. Export Import Trade of Indian spices is not today’s culture. Indian spice traders have been running the business efficiently for ages.
India exports Chilli, mint, cumin, spice oils, oleoresins and turmeric in maximum quantities to the countries of the world. 
Chilli continued to be the most demanded spice with exports of 4,84,000 tonnes amounting to ₹6,221.70 crores, registering an increase of 15 per cent in value. While Cumin was the second-most exported spice, recording an increase of 16 per cent in volume, in the year 2020.
Robust demand in the overseas markets saw India’s spices exports cross the $3-billion mark targeted for 2019-20. During 2019-20, a total of 225 spice items were exported to the world from India. 
The government of India saw huge potential in the export of Chilli hence to support Indian exporters, adopted a policy that freely allowed the export of Chilli to the world.
In the year 2020, India exported chilli worth 849 Cr Inr to the world.

Here’s a list of countries India exported Chilli in 2020:

  • China – 282 Cr Inr
  • Thailand – 89 Cr Inr
  • USA – 81 Cr Inr
  • Bangladesh – 76 Cr Inr
  • Sri Lanka – 66 Cr Inr
India supplies 50% of the world’s demands of Chilli and Indian exporters pose a tough competition to the peers.

Culture, Communication, Economy, Government, and Currency of Dubai

Dubai, situated in UAE is a place that follows Islamic religion and Tradition Arab culture. Arabic is the official language of Dubai but there you will also find most of the people speaking in Hindi and English. Dubai is considered as one of the richest cities of the world. Many people assume that the source of its riches is from oil, but the fact is only 5% of Dubai’s GDP comes from oil. Dubai follows a ‘’tribal autocracy’’ government system. There are no democratically elected institutions. ‘Emirati Dirham’ officially known as ‘AED’ (Arab Emirates Dirham) is the currency of Dubai.  

Trade Regulations of Dubai-

Dubai has a liberal trade regime although there are limitations and conditions on foreign investments.  UAE maintains non-tariff barriers to trade and investment in the form of restrictive agency/ sponsorship/ distributorship requirements and restrictive shelf-life requirements. The entry of these product needs special permission for import in Dubai:

  • Alcohol
  • Drugs
  • Ammunition and explosives
  • Agricultural pesticides
  • Methyl alcohol
  • Industrial alcohol-denatured
India and Dubai Trade-

 India is the third largest trading partner of UAE in the year 2019-2020 after China and US. India has emerged as Dubai’s second biggest trading partner with overall volume touching 38.5 billion dirham in the first half of 2021. Dubai’s trade with India grew 74.5% year on year to 67.1 billion from 38.5 billion dirham in 2020. Exporting and importing needs a lot of knowledge.
